Log back into safe mode and log in as your fathers account. Then goto My Computer Right Click, Manage, Once you get there goto Users and Groups and when you goto Users, you will see "Administrator", right click on it and uncheck the Disable this account option. Log back in and you should be able to log in as the administrator.
